How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 45235?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
45235 Studio Apartments | $1,324 | $570 | $3,499 |
45235 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,669 | $699 | $4,220 |
45235 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,468 | $845 | $6,750 |
45235 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,027 | $870 | $9,380 |
45235 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,194 | $780 | $10,800 |
45235 5 Bedroom Apartments | $4,290 | $835 | $14,220 |
